Enterprise Adds More Hybrid Rental Cars

Enterprise Rent-A-Car claims that they already have the largest rental fleet of hybrid vehicles in the world.  Well, they’re going to widen the margin, because they’ve recently announced that they would add an additional 5,000 hybrid vehicles to their fleet, bringing the total to about 10,000 hybrids.

They aren’t just adding a few hybrid cars to their lots, though.  They’re also creating what they call “Hybrid Branches” in Virginia.  Four of the company’s locations in that state will have the majority of their on-hand vehicles be hybrids.  One would assume that these four branches are very close to Washington, D.C.  It isn’t only the mid-Atlantic coast that is getting hybrid love from Enterprise, though.  They plan to increase their hybrid offerings in their 30 largest markets.  Seattle, St. Louis, Philadelphia, parts of Oregon, California, Colorado, etc., will all get an increased fleet of hybrid vehicles.

Enterprise Rent-A-Car has not specified the exact models that they will be choosing to fill out these 5,000 hybrid vehicles, but one would assume the Prius (which has been used by Enterprise for a few years, now) would constitute part of the order, as well as the new Honda Insight, and a variety of American hybrid models.
